How has this escaped notice?
It seems almost unbelievable to me that Dave Gagner could have the inside track to be Holland's replacement, but now I want more than anything for this to happen.
If you don't know, former NHL player Dave Gagner is also Sam Gagner's dad. Since retiring, he spent two years as an assistant coach for the London Knights, and then he went to work in player development for the Vancouver Canucks between 2008–13. After leaving Vancouver, he ended up working for the Orr Hockey Group—the same agency that represents McDavid.
I would ordinarily not think that this is very likely, but given what has transpired over the past year with McHobo's former agent Jeff Jackson in charge, given that he was a close associate of Gagner's at the he Orr Group for several years, and given that he just hired a head coach with McDumbass connections that he is also very close to I am starting to think that this could be an amazing possibility.
Please, let this happen.
